I tend to use the Header attribute to break up my component values in the inspector. I’ll write code like this:
public class TestScript : MonoBehaviour {
[Header("Inspector Values")]
public bool someBool = true;
public float someFloat = 1f;
public int someInt = 30;
[Header("Debug")]
public bool debugBool = false;
public float debugFloat = 0f;
public int debugInt = 0;
private void Update() {
debugInt++;
if(debugInt == someInt) {
debugBool = !debugBool;
debugInt = 0;
}
debugFloat += someFloat * Time.deltaTime;
if(someBool && Mathf.Sin(debugFloat) > .95) {
debugInt = 0;
}
}
}
